8.2.4.5.(1)
OS5
ObjectiveOS5 Safety at Construction and Demolition Sites
Attribution
Application
Application 1: 
Clothing for workers who direct traffic where hazards to vehicular traffic on public ways are created by work on the construction sites, as required in Sentence 8.2.4.1.(1).
Application 2: 
This also applies to sites where buildings are undergoing construction, alteration or demolition, including any incomplete or abandoned buildings.

Intent
Intent 1: 
To limit the probability that workers will not be readily seen by motorists, which could lead to the inability of motorists to recognize directions given by workers.
This is to limit the probability that passing vehicles will be negatively affected by the site operations [e.g. run into materials or equipment, or be hit by moving equipment], which could lead to harm to persons.
